Overlooking SEO Best Practices
One of the most critical mistakes is neglecting SEO best practices. Your content should be optimized for search engines to ensure it reaches the widest audience possible. This includes using relevant keywords, ensuring proper meta tags, and creating compelling titles and descriptions. For instance, a study by HubSpot found that optimizing for search engines can increase organic traffic by up to 20%.

Lack of Visual Appeal
Visuals play a significant role in engaging readers and enhancing the overall quality of your content. Neglecting to include relevant images, infographics, or videos can lead to lower engagement rates. According to a study by HubSpot, visual content is 40 times more likely to be shared on social media than text-based content.
Inconsistent Posting Schedule
Consistency is key when it comes to maintaining an active presence on Analyticsinsight. An irregular posting schedule can lead to decreased visibility and engagement with your audience. According to a study by CoSchedule, businesses that publish more than 16 posts per month see nearly twice as much traffic as those that publish fewer than four posts per month.

Overcomplicating Content
While it's important to provide valuable insights, overly complex or jargon-heavy content can alienate readers who are not familiar with the subject matter. A survey by Grammarly found that 85% of people find industry jargon frustrating when reading articles or reports.
Failing to Promote Your Content
Creating great content is just the beginning; promoting it effectively is equally important. Not leveraging social media, email marketing, or other channels to share your articles can result in missed opportunities for engagement and traffic growth.
